Lanlan Rui is a leading researcher at the forefront of intelligent network management and edge cloud computing. Her work focuses on developing adaptive, automated solutions for the complex challenges of modern communication infrastructures. A key contribution is her pioneering research on smart network maintenance, where she integrates wearable devices, robots, and UAVs for on-site data collection. Her highly cited 2022 paper introduces an adaptive model compression algorithm that leverages model pruning and clustering to enable efficient, real-time analysis in resource-constrained edge environments.
